Spanish for Pilots and Air Traffic Controllers proposes a different methodology compared to the rest of the English manuals available on the market. Our writers and international airline pilots share all their real-life flying experiences gathered throughout their careers, where they have interacted with the English and Spanish languages worldwide, both in normal and abnormal situations.
After that, we will proceed with the development in a logical sequence. First, we will learn the essential technical vocabulary for aeronautical operations, followed by the ICAO recommended phraseology models. Once we have acquired new terms, it will be time to explore the various situations that may arise during daily operations, where the pilot must be able to handle them in Spanish and English using all the necessary technical language to communicate effectively with the environment. At the end of this phase, we will move on to flight operations and learn everything related to a normal flight, including phraseology, PILOT - ATC - PILOT communications, passenger announcements, and other communications involved in day-to-day operations. Upon reaching the destination, the flight will return, and we will study all abnormal situations for each phase of the flight, mastering the communication techniques for each scenario. Finally, we will test our knowledge with a final exam.
